Find the area of the given circle with a diameter of 12 feet

To find the area of a circle, you can use the formula A = πr^2, where A is the area and r is the radius of the circle.

Since the diameter of the circle is 12 feet, the radius (r) would be half of the diameter, so r = 12 / 2 = 6 feet.

Now, plug the radius into the formula to find the area:

A = π * (6)^2
A = π * 36
A = 36π

Therefore, the area of the circle with a diameter of 12 feet is 36π square feet.

You can leave the answer in terms of π, or you can use an approximation for π (3.14) to calculate the area in square feet.
